    The objet machines are nice but the consumable cots are high. One of their FDM printers should be in that range. I know the Uprints are well below that bottom number as I just had one quoted. Also Stratasys will lease equipment. They are about the most reliable machines out there. They have a proven disolvable support material and are very accurate.

    If you are looking for a range of materials to use than you will want an enclosed heated chamber and bed. That will lbe more difficult to find with a large build platform.
